What advice do you have for prospective Creative Family Connections surrogate candidates?
Give it a try! Becoming a gestational carrier will probably be one of the most amazing opportunities to profoundly change an individual or a couple’s life. Explore the surrogacy opportunity, do your research, make sure you are working with a credible surrogacy agency (like us!) to take care of you and help match you to those intended parents you were dreaming of.

What do you find the most challenging about working with surrogacy agency Creative Family Connections?
It is very hard to not get emotionally invested in each case. The medical and science behind Assisted Reproductive Technology is never guaranteed and a pregnancy is never 100% promised, but we are so invested and concerned in the outcomes for our gestational carriers and intended parents.
